- W1994988800 abstract "CBA and SJL mice were immunized against the hybrid cell antibody Bl-8 (μ,λ1) which we have previously isolated from the primary response of C57BL/6 mice against the hapten (4-hydroxy-3-nitro-phenyl)acetyl (NP) (Eur. J. Immunol. 1978. 8: 393). Cell lines secreting monoclonal antibodies against B1–8 idiotopes were isolated, and the anti-idiotope antibodies were used to characterize the variable portion of B1–8 and of other anti-NP antibodies all belonging to an antibody family which carries a major idiotypic marker, namely the NPb idiotype. Three groups of idiotopes were defined by the monoclonal anti-idiotope antibodies on the B1–8 protein; a first, in the NP binding site so that the corresponding anti- idiotopes compete with the NP hapten for binding to B1–8 (group 1); a second, presumably further apart from the binding site so that there is competition of the corresponding anti-idiotopes with a polyvalent NP-protein conjugate but not the free hapten for binding to B1–8 (group 2); and a third (group 3), specific for a determinant constructed by B1–8 μ chains and MOPC 21 χ chains which are still present in the B1–8 preparation as the product of the X63-Ag8 parent cell line. Group 1 idiotopes were expressed on 1–10% of χ1-bearing primary anti-NP antibodies of C57BL/6 origin and group 2 idiotopes on 10–100% of these antibodies. Group 3 idiotopes were not detected in anti-NP antisera. The analysis of a set of monoclonal hybrid cell anti-NP antibodies from C57BL/6 confirmed that group 2 idiotopes are more abundantly expressed in the primary anti-NP response than any given group 1 idiotope. Group 2 idiotopes can thus be expressed independently of group 1 idiotopes. In addition, group 1 idiotopes appear to exhibit a higher degree of diversity than idiotopes of group 2. The present analysis dissects the NPb idiotype into a large set of idiotopes which can be grouped in terms of localization on the antibody molecule and of variability and which are combined in various ways on a large number of χ chain-bearing antibody species. At least some of the idiotopes recognized by the monoclonal antibodies are under the control of the heavy chain linkage group, as shown by the idiotope analysis of serum antibodies from Igh-congenic mice. In the course of the fusion experiments, also cell lines secreting antibodies of SJL origin with specificity for the constant region of χ1 chains were isolated, and we also describe the preparation of an Fv fragment from B1–8, an IgM antibody." @default.
